NSE selects 20 merchant bankers for proposed IPO

Date:

National Stock Exchange of India (NSE) has selected 20 bankers for its long-awaited initial public offering, the exchange said in a statement.The selected bankers include Kotak Mahindra Capital, JM Financial and Axis Capital, as well as the Indian units of Morgan Stanley, Citigroup, JPMorgan Chase & Co and HSBC Holdings. Eight law firms have also been selected, including Cyril Amarchand Mangaldas, Khaitan & Co and Trilegal. Last month, NSE formed a committee and appointed Rothschild & Co as an adviser to oversee the listing process. Rothschild is leading the selection of lead bankers, legal counsel and other intermediaries for the IPO.This is a Bloomberg story
